Please read the following paragraph and then answer the following questions.
Birth control methods act at many points in the reproductive cycle. Some options, such as birth control pills, are highly effective at preventing pregnancy. However, only a few commonly available methods are effective at preventing the transmission of sexually transmitted disease (STD). The Center for Disease Control estimates that each year about 10 million new STD infections strike people ages 15 to 24.
